    You might be out of luck, I got home from class last night and it was RTN'ing on the middle 3rd so I had to break off the entire middle section and re dip it to try and save the rest. Noticed my pH was low so did some investigation and the effuent valve was clogged on the calc reactor, reactor was totally empty of water. It was dumping co2 straight into the water without ruinning it across the media. Lighthouse had shut it down at the solenoid but there was so much pressure built up in the reactor it was too late.
    Fox Face must have gotten into it with one of the tangs because his face is all swollen and cut up.

    Things just aren't going my way...
